[jboss-svn-commits] JBL Code SVN: r30107 - in labs/jbosstm/workspace/whitingjr/trunk/performance/src/main: resources and 1 other directories.
jboss-svn-commits at lists.jboss.org
jboss-svn-commits at lists.jboss.org
Wed Nov 11 12:36:40 EST 2009
Author: whitingjr
Date: 2009-11-11 12:36:40 -0500 (Wed, 11 Nov 2009)
New Revision: 30107
Modified:
lab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/java/org/jboss/jbossts/performance/persistence/vendor/OracleConstraint.java
lab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/resources/profile-remote.properties
lab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/resources/properties/database/oracle/db-profile.properties
Log:
Added profiling classes.
Changed view name in Oracle.
Modified: lab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/java/org/jboss/jbossts/performance/persistence/vendor/OracleConstraint.java
===================================================================
--- lab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/java/org/jboss/jbossts/performance/persistence/vendor/OracleConstraint.java 2009-11-11 16:41:28 UTC (rev 30106)
+++ lab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/java/org/jboss/jbossts/performance/persistence/vendor/OracleConstraint.java 2009-11-11 17:36:40 UTC (rev 30107)
@@ -58,7 +58,7 @@
{
if (null != this.tableNames && !this.tableNames.isEmpty())
{
- PreparedStatement enabledConstraintsByTable = connection.prepareStatement("SELECT constraint_name FROM all_constraints WHERE (table_name=?) AND (status='ENABLED') AND (constraint_type='R')");
+ PreparedStatement enabledConstraintsByTable = connection.prepareStatement("SELECT constraint_name FROM user_constraints WHERE (table_name=?) AND (status='ENABLED') AND (constraint_type='R')");
for(String table : this.tableNames)
{
Modified: lab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/resources/profile-remote.properties
===================================================================
--- lab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/resources/profile-remote.properties 2009-11-11 16:41:28 UTC (rev 30106)
+++ lab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/resources/profile-remote.properties 2009-11-11 17:36:40 UTC (rev 30107)
@@ -56,9 +56,9 @@
# (comma separated)
# Note: com.mentorgen.tools.profile is always excluded
#
-exclude=org.apache.lo4j.*,org.testng.*,org.jboss.*,org.dbunit
-#include=${db-vendor-profiling},org.jboss.jbossts.performance.MCXaDataSourceWrapper,org.hibernate.ejb.EntityManagerImpl
-include=${db-vendor-profiling}
+exclude=org.apache.lo4j.*,org.testng.*,org.dbunit,com.mentorgen.*
+include=${db-vendor-profiling},org.jboss.jbossts.performance.MCXaDataSourceWrapper,org.hibernate.ejb.EntityManagerImpl,com.arjuna.ats.jdbc.TransactionalDriver,org.jboss.jbossts.performance.readonly.JPAExampleTests,com.arjuna.ats.internal.jta.transaction.arjunacore.TransactionManagerImple,auction.*,org.hibernate,com.arjuna.ats.internal.arjuna.objectstore.LogStore
+#include=${db-vendor-profiling}
#
# Track Object Allocation (very expensive)
# values: on, off
Modified: lab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/resources/properties/database/oracle/db-profile.properties
===================================================================
--- lab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/resources/properties/database/oracle/db-profile.properties 2009-11-11 16:41:28 UTC (rev 30106)
+++ labs/jbosstm/workspace/whitingjr/trunk/performance/src/main/resources/properties/database/oracle/db-profile.properties 2009-11-11 17:36:40 UTC (rev 30107)
@@ -1,6 +1,6 @@
# specify which packages or classes are to be profiled. These will be identical across any database installation
-db-vendor-profiling=com.mysql.jdbc.MysqlIO,com.mysql.jdbc.jdbc2.optional.MysqlXADataSource,com.mysql.jdbc.jdbc2.optional.MysqlDataSource,com.mysql.jdbc.jdbc2.optional.MysqlXAConnection
-
+#db-vendor-profiling=oracle.jdbc.xa.client.OracleXADataSource,oracle.jdbc.pool.OracleDataSource,oracle.jdbc.driver,java.lang.InputStream,java.lang.OutputStream
+db-vendor-profiling=oracle.jdbc.xa.client.OracleXADataSource,oracle.jdbc.pool.OracleDataSource,oracle.jdbc.driver.T4CMAREngine,oracle.jdbc.driver.T4Connection
# inclusion xpaths
db.xslt.xpaths=/*/@db-class='x.x.DriverClass'
More information about the jboss-svn-commits
mailing list